This video looks at feet control and timing while driving, or feet control driving at junctions. When learning to drive, specially in a manual car the feet control and timing when dealing with junctions can be a challenge. But if you learn and you know and have the knowledge, then a little practice will make perfect.

When slowing the car how to slow and when to brake and when to put the clutch down are the questions goes in a mind of learner drivers. Hopefully this driving lesson helps with the feet control and how to time whine driving.
